Near Bečej, about 14km towards Bačka Topola, there's an old castle, once owned by Bogdan Dunđerski. The castle was built in the 1920s.

It's been restaurated and converted into the hotel Fantast.

There's St George chapel nearby, with valuable iconostasis done by Uroš Predić.

In the surroundings, there's also a famous horse farm, where they raise thoroughbred and semibred racing horses. In fact, the hotel got its name after 1 of the horses, who won a triple crown in 1932.
